How long is Preston bus station?
The building is rectangular, approximately 170 m long and 40 m wide, and is located within a wide platform that extends on both sides to allow bus movements. There are curvilinear ramps for parking at the north and south ends of the building.
How much is a bus lane fine in Preston?
Charges and payment
The standard Penalty Charge Notice (PCN) is £70. If payment is made within 21 days of PCN being served, the charge is reduced by 50% to £35. If payment is made after a service of charge certificate, the charge increases by 50% to £105.

When did Preston bus station open?
1969
Preston bus station was opened in 1969 and replaced several bus stations and street terminals around the centre. It has 80 bays and large concourses and 4 floors of car parking – each floor having 2 levels although the top floor is now closed. In 2014 the station was sold to Lancashire County Council (LCC) for £1.

What percentage of Preston is black?
The majority of people living in Preston are White British, accounting for over 82% of the population. There are 11.6% South Asian, 2.6% White Other, 1.1% White Irish, 1.5% Mixed Race, 1.1% Black British, and 1% that are another ethnicity.
